5. | Caroline Hillebrandt was born on 05 Oct 1827 in Abbeville, Vermilion Parish, Louisiana (daughter of Christian Hillebrandt, (immigrant) and Marie Eurasie Blanchet); died on 09 Jan 1892; was buried in Little Saline Cem, Menard, Menard Co, Texas. Other Events and Attributes:
Notes: In 1857, Eurasie Hillebrandt died, leaving no will, and because of inheritance and other family quarrels with his two older children over her estate, the old rancher disinherited his oldest son Levi and his daughter, Caroline Brewer. In 1857, at the time of their mother's death, Levi had moved to West Texas, perhaps as a result of a quarrel with his father, and Caroline Brewer had eloped and moved to Sabine Pass. Whatever the quarrels were, Hillebrandt cut them off without a cent, even though legally, he could not cut them out of one-half of his wife's community estate, and left his second son, Christian Espar, as the sole executor and major beneficiary of his will.

10. | Christian Hillebrandt, (immigrant) was born in 1792 in Copenhagen, Denmark; died in 1858 in Jefferson Co, Texas. Other Events and Attributes:
Notes: First Settlers of Jefferson Co., TX by Gifford White from the originals in the GLO & TX State Archives. #119 Christian Hillebrandt - whose oath was taken in accordance with the land law, and proved by Joseph Grigsby and Stephen Jackson on the oath that he emigrated to TX in 1831, that he was a citizen and head of a family at the date of the Declaration of Independence and since. Christian married Marie Eurasie Blanchet on 18 Jun 1821 in St. Martinville, St. Martin Parish, Louisiana. Marie was born on 21 Nov 1802 in Louisiana; died in 1857 in Jefferson Co, Texas.
